#祈祷 #轻量级 #伊斯兰 #祈祷时间

prayers

用于计算(伊斯兰)祈祷时间的轻量级且高度精确的低级别库

4 个版本

0.2.2 2021年4月13日
0.2.1 2021年4月13日
0.2.0 2021年4月12日
0.1.0 2021年4月11日

#405 in 日期和时间

MIT 许可协议

17KB
347

Praye.rs

用于计算(伊斯兰)祈祷时间的轻量级且高度精确的低级别库。

使用方法

use prayers::{CalculationMethods, Coordinates, HightLatMethods, PrayerManager, TimeZone, Utc};

let prayer_manager = PrayerManager::new(CalculationMethods::MWL, Some(HightLatMethods::NightMiddle));

let a_date = Utc.ymd(2021, 4, 12);
let a_house = Coordinates(38.8976763, -77.036529, 18.0);
let prayers = prayer_manager.get_times(a_date, a_house);

依赖项

~1MB
~18K SLoC